Leadership Identity
A building-level education leader applies knowledge that promotes the success of every student by acting with integrity, fairness, and in an ethical manner to ensure a school system of accountability for every student's academic and social success by modeling school principles of self-awareness, reflective practice, transparency, and ethical behavior as related to their roles within the school; safeguarding the values of democracy, equity, and diversity within the school; evaluating the potential moral and legal consequences of decision making in the school; and promoting social justice within the school to ensure that individual student needs inform all aspects of schooling.​

STANDARD ELEMENTS:

 

STANDARD 5.1: Candidates understand and can act with integrity and fairness to ensure a school system of accountability for every student's academic and social success.

 

STANDARD 5.2: Candidates understand and can model principles of self-awareness, reflective practice, transparency, and ethical behavior as related to their roles within the school.

 

STANDARD 5.3: Candidates understand and can safeguard the values of democracy, equity, and diversity within the school.

 

STANDARD 5.4: Candidates understand and can evaluate the potential moral and legal consequences of decision making in the school.

 

STANDARD 5.5: Candidates understand and can promote social justice within the school to ensure that individual student needs inform all aspects of schooling.
